Bean to cup coffee machines are more user-friendly than other market alternatives, such as commercial espresso machines that require a trained professional to operate. Anyone who is interested in the brewing process can utilize these machines. This is why they are popular in areas that require self-service like offices, car dealerships and beauty salons. Apart from being easy to use, they provide many advantages over traditional methods of making coffee.

Bean to cup coffee machines let users choose from a selection of beverages at the touch of one button. This is a great feature for busy workplaces as it allows staff and visitors to find the perfect beverage quickly and without much hassle. They also can help increase productivity and reduce time.

The machine grinds, measures and then tamps the coffee beans. It then forces hot water into the grind to create rich, fragrant espresso. It can also dispense sugar, milk and other ingredients for your preferred drink. Some machines also have an inbuilt nozzle that froths the milk, which allows you to enjoy a delicious cappuccino or latte at the touch of the button.
